SUPO, where required) Why this role matters:*This role is responsible for ensuring the quality, maturity, and continuous improvement of ICEYE’s supplier base, from selection through ongoing performance management. The Supplier Quality Engineer leads supplier preselection and audits, manages technical and quality requirement flow-down, drives supplier change control and supplier part qualification activities to ensure reliable, compliant, and manufacturable products.The position reports to the Mission Assurance & Reliability team and collaborates closely with Supply Chain, Engineering, and AIT Engineering. Your day-to-day responsibilitiesLead supplier preselection and follow-up audits to assess capability, maturity, and compliance with ICEYE and industry standards.Define and communicate technical and quality requirements to suppliers, ensuring full understanding and compliance throughout the supply chain.Monitor supplier performance using defined metrics (e.g., delivery quality, NCR rates, on-time delivery, responsiveness) to identify gaps and drive improvement actions.Manage supplier change requests, part and process approvals, and configuration control activities in coordination with the Engineering Teams and Configuration Management Team.Lead supplier part qualification activities ensuring compliance with technical, quality, and regulatory requirements prior to production release.Identify, assess, and proactively mitigate supplier-related risks, ensuring continuity of supply and minimizing impact to product quality and delivery.Collaborate early with Design and AIT Engineering teams to gather manufacturability and inspectability feedback from suppliers.Implement and track supplier improvement plans to increase supplier maturity and readiness.Act as the primary point of contact for supplier-related quality issues, including management of non-conformances (NCs) and deviation/waiver requests, ensuring timely resolution and closure. What we’re looking forMust haves:Degree in Engineering (preferably Mechanical, Mechactronics, Aerospace, or related field)Minimum 3 years of experience in Supplier Quality, Manufacturing Quality, or similar roles.Strong knowledge of supplier quality management for mechanical parts and assemblies (machined parts, composites, electromechanical assemblies), including supplier audits, qualification (FAI/PPAP or equivalent), and performance monitoringDeep understanding of mechanical manufacturing processes (CNC machining, surface treatments, and assembly) and inspection/verification methodologies, with a focus on dimensional conformity, workmanship, and product reliabilityExperience with non-conformance (NC) management, root cause analysis (8D, 5 Whys, Ishikawa, etc.), and CAPA implementation in mechanical manufacturing environmentsAbility to read and interpret mechanical drawings, GD&T requirements, 3D CAD models, specifications, material standards, and manufacturing process documentationStrong focus on traceability, configuration control, and engineering change management for mission-critical mechanical hardware and assembliesData-driven approach to analyzing supplier performance, quality metrics, inspection results, and continuous improvement opportunitiesStrong communication and stakeholder management skills across suppliers and internal teamsAbility to influence and drive results without direct authorityStructured problem-solving and analytical thinkingHigh ownership with a proactive, hands-on approachAbility to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ced, evolving environmentNice to haves:* *Experience evaluating and approving special processes (e.g. heat treatment, coating, NDT) and ensuring supplier compliance with applicable industry and customer requirements.Experience with ERP and MES systems in production environmentsExperience in aerospace, defense, automotive, or high-reliability manufacturing environments.Application ProcessScreeningInitial InterviewTask & PresentationFinal On-site / Remote InterviewWorking at ICEYEAt ICEYE, you’ll join a diverse and highly engaged team united by the ambition to make the impossible possible.
